Madison County Health Department is accepting applications for a full timeDescription:
Orients core functions and essential services to the local health department, assists in the identification of community health needs, participates in health education program planning, promotes positive health behaviors and works to reduce or eliminate health risk behaviors, documents services provided in a professional manner and maintains confidentiality. Participates in the health education evaluation process, communicates effectively, develops and implements a plan of continued professional growth and development.
Graduate of a college or university with a bachelor’s degree.

Attends orientation sessions to develop an understanding of the role of the clinic in health assessment problems, meets with members of the community to establish a working relationship, becomes familiar with available community resources, assists in exchanging information with various organizations and agencies concerning health needs of the community, assists in assembling materials to be utilized, gathers health information for the public relative to the specialized programs, distributes health education materials by a variety of methods, provides services according to the guidelines set by the Core Clinical Service Guide/Administrative Reference (CCSG/AR), participates as a team member, having a basic understanding of the team process, demonstrates an awareness of public service announcements (PSA) and assists in writing public service announcements for radio and television, submits written material to assigned supervisor for approval, determines working contacts with radio, TV and newspaper personnel. Collects and analyzes data for health program needs.
Work typically is spent inside the office or in a community setting.
